The Th2 reaction is characterized by the discharge of cytokines (IL-four, 5, and 13) which endorse the development of strong antibody responses to battle extracellular bacterial infections. These incorporate immunoglobulin E (IgE) antibody-developing B cells, as well as the event and recruitment of mast cells and eosinophils which can be essential for successful responses against quite a few parasites. On top of that, they increase the manufacture of specific forms of IgG that help in combatting bacterial infection. As described earlier, mast cells and eosinophils are instrumental while in the initiation of acute inflammatory responses, which include People seen in allergy and asthma.

The pathogen is killed by the action of digestive enzymes or adhering to a respiratory burst that releases free radicals into your phagolysosome.[thirty][31] Phagocytosis developed as a method of attaining nutrients, but this purpose was extended in phagocytes to include engulfment of pathogens being a defense mechanism.[32] Phagocytosis most likely signifies the oldest method of host protection, as phagocytes are recognized in both of those vertebrate and invertebrate animals.[33]

Evolution from the adaptive immune system happened within an ancestor in the jawed vertebrates. Many of the classical molecules this hyperlink of your adaptive immune system (by way of example, immunoglobulins and T-mobile receptors) exist only in jawed vertebrates. A distinct lymphocyte-derived molecule is uncovered in primitive jawless vertebrates, such as the lamprey and hagfish.

Some medication could potentially cause a neutralizing immune reaction, indicating that the immune system generates neutralizing antibodies that counteract the motion of your medicine, specially In the event the medications are administered continuously, or in greater doses. This limits the success of medicines based upon larger sized peptides and proteins (which are usually bigger than 6000 Da).[154] In some instances, the drug itself is not immunogenic, but may very well be co-administered having an immunogenic compound, as is sometimes the case for Taxol. Computational solutions are developed to forecast the immunogenicity of peptides and proteins, which can be particularly valuable in coming up with therapeutic antibodies, evaluating most likely virulence of mutations in viral coat particles, and validation of proposed peptide-centered drug treatment options.
